Attack on Kyiv on January 2: 50 people were injured, rescuers extinguished fire at warehouses in Podil district. PHOTOS

As of the morning of 3 January, a fire in warehouses in the Podil district of Kyiv was extinguished, covering a total area of 5,000 sq m.

This was reported by Censor.NET with reference to the press center of the SES.

As noted, work continues on dismantling and shedding the structures. There are 40 rescuers and 8 units of equipment at the site.

Also remind, that as a result of the enemy missile attack, residential buildings, warehouses, private cars, and car dealerships in Solomianskyi, Sviatoshynskyi, Pecherskyi, Desnianskyi, Obolonskyi and Holosiivskyi districts of the capital were damaged.

A total of 50 people were injured in Kyiv. Two people died. Fifty-seven people were rescued and 134 people were taken outdoors.
